• Is it really about cheese, or is it about power dynamics in trade? The recent accusation from the US against the EU regarding a so-called cheese monopoly in South America raises questions that go beyond dairy products. In a world where economic interests often overshadow ethical considerations, this situation serves as a reminder of how trade agreements can shape not just markets, but also societal structures.

    The EU's elongated 25-year journey towards this trade agreement hints at the complexities of international relations. It's fascinating to consider how something as seemingly innocuous as cheese can become a battleground for bigger ideologies and market control. Are we witnessing a strategic maneuver to dominate a market, or is this simply a necessary step towards mutual economic benefit?

    As we ponder the implications, we must ask ourselves: how do these actions reflect our values in a globalized world? Are we prioritizing collaboration, or are we falling into the traps of competitive monopolization?
